Washington State Poet Laureate

Posted by wastatelib on December 21, 2007

This past Thursday, Governor Chris Gregoire named Samuel Green as the very first Washington State Poet Laureate.  Legislation for the post of Poet Laureate was passed this year with House Bill 1279.  In addition to being a poet, Sam and his wife Sally run Brooding Heron Press on Waldron Island.  The Washington State Library has acquired a number of books produced by this small specialty press for the past several years, including many signed, hand-bound, and even one-of-a-kind editions.  You can find these books, and those produced by Brooding Heron’s precursor Jawbone Press, in our online catalog.

According to the Governor’s press release, Sam “will serve a two-year term and build awareness and appreciation of poetry through public readings, workshops, lectures, and presentations in communities, schools, colleges, universities and other public settings in geographically diverse areas of the state.”  Congratulations on this momentous achievement, Sam!
